#4ef392 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4ef392 is composed of 30.6% red, 95.3% green and 57.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 39.9%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 144.7 degrees, a saturation of 87.3% and a lightness of 62.9%. #4ef392 color hex could be obtained by blending #9cffff with #00e725. Closest websafe color is: #66ff99.

#4ef392 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4ef392 has RGB values of R:78, G:243, B:146 and CMYK values of C:0.68, M:0, Y:0.4,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 5174162.

Shades and Tints of #4ef392
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000703 is the darkest color, while #f3fef8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4ef392
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9ea3a0 is the less saturated color, while #47fa91 is the most saturated one.
